Rob Zombie has announced dates for his North American tour in support of his latest album �The Sinister Urge�. The tour is expected to hit over 30 markets with punk veterans The Damned and Interscope newcomers Sinisstar set to open the shows.
The festivities kick off in Houston on
March 7th. The Damned are touring in support of their 2001 release
�Grave Disorder� and Sinisstar made headlines a couple years ago when they
came out of nowhere and sparked a bidding war with Geffen Records claiming
the prize reportedly offering the group a 7 figure deal. The group has
since been relegated to the Fred Durst Universal imprint Flip Records and
are expected to release their debut album sometime in 2002.
